## About the work We are building expert-authored forecasting and research data used to evaluate and improve AI models on real political and financial analysis. Each task asks a practitioner to reason from a fixed evidence cutoff — no hindsight — and document the judgment a strong analyst would have made at that moment. This role covers political report authorship: elections, polling, and political-risk events. ## What you will do - Author point-in-time political reports and forecasts from a stated evidence cutoff - Make and document directional judgments about polling, win probabilities, and market-implied odds - Explain the causal mechanism behind an event's expected political and market impact - Review model-generated analyses and grade them against your own standard ## Who we are looking for - A senior elections forecaster, campaign strategist, polling or statistical-methodology expert, or political-risk analyst - A record of making live judgments about polling, win probabilities, or odds — not retrospective commentary - Strong polling literacy and causal event analysis - Typically 8+ years of direct experience, or unusually strong evidence of equivalent performance Backgrounds we look at first: top national polling and election-forecasting organizations, major decision desks, senior analytics teams from presidential, Senate or governor races, and political-risk desks at leading banks, funds, or firms such as Eurasia Group and EIU. Brand-name experience is a strong first-pass signal but is not a hard requirement — direct experience and performance on the work sample determine who qualifies. ## Not a fit Pure communications, journalism, or academic profiles without demonstrated forecasting, polling, or probabilistic judgment. ## Point-in-time discipline Every task is graded on reasoning from the stated cutoff without hindsight, data leakage, confidential information, or material non-public information.
